Use java_import for pre-compiled jars
--
MOS_MIGRATED_REVID=105760024
diff --git a/tools/objc/BUILD b/tools/objc/BUILD
index 2b76adc..46b0e47 100644
--- a/tools/objc/BUILD
+++ b/tools/objc/BUILD
@@ -5,20 +5,35 @@
java_binary(
name = "bundlemerge",
- srcs = [":precomp_bundlemerge_deploy.jar"],
main_class = "com.google.devtools.build.xcode.bundlemerge.BundleMerge",
+ runtime_deps = [":bundlemerge_import"],
+)
+
+java_import(
+ name = "bundlemerge_import",
+ jars = [":precomp_bundlemerge_deploy.jar"],
)
java_binary(
name = "plmerge",
- srcs = [":precomp_plmerge_deploy.jar"],
main_class = "com.google.devtools.build.xcode.plmerge.PlMerge",
+ runtime_deps = [":plmerge_import"],
+)
+
+java_import(
+ name = "plmerge_import",
+ jars = [":precomp_plmerge_deploy.jar"],
)
java_binary(
name = "xcodegen",
- srcs = [":precomp_xcodegen_deploy.jar"],
main_class = "com.google.devtools.build.xcode.xcodegen.XcodeGen",
+ runtime_deps = [":xcodegen_import"],
+)
+
+java_import(
+ name = "xcodegen_import",
+ jars = [":precomp_xcodegen_deploy.jar"],
)
filegroup(